Data-Powered Growth: Market Size & Expansion Outlook (2025–2030)
The robo-advisory market is booming, fueled by digitization and investor appetite for automation:
| Year | Global Robo-Advisory Market Size (USD Trillion) | CAGR (%) | Number of Users (Million) |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2025 | 2.8 | – | 45 |
| 2026 | 3.4 | 21.4% | 54 |
| 2027 | 4.1 | 20.6% | 65 |
| 2028 | 4.7 | 19.5% | 75 |
| 2029 | 5.3 | 18.9% | 85 |
| 2030 | 6.0 | 18.8% | 98 |
Table 1: Forecasted Growth of Global Robo-Advisory Market (Source: McKinsey, 2025)
The surge reflects increased confidence in automated investment platforms and the capacity of these systems to enhance portfolio performance while reducing operational costs.
Regional and Global Market Comparisons
| Region | Market Share (%) | Growth Potential by 2030 (%) | Notable Trends |
|---|---|---|---|
| North America | 45 | 16 | Mature adoption, focus on personalization |
| Europe | 25 | 22 | Regulatory alignment, ESG integrations |
| Asia-Pacific | 20 | 28 | Rapid digital adoption, expanding retail base |
| Latin America | 6 | 30 | Emerging markets, rising financial inclusion |
| Middle East & Africa | 4 | 25 | Infrastructure growth, increasing awareness |
Table 2: Regional Market Share and Growth Outlook for Robo-Advisory (Source: Deloitte, 2026)
Asia-Pacific and Latin America show the highest growth rates due to rising mobile penetration and proactive regulatory environments favoring fintech.
Performance Benchmarks: CPM, CPC, CPL, CAC, LTV for Digital Portfolio Management
Understanding performance benchmarks is crucial when implementing automated portfolio management solutions:
| Metric | Benchmark Value (2025–2030) | Description |
|---|---|---|
| CPM (Cost per Mille) | $15 – $22 | Average cost to reach 1,000 potential clients |
| CPC (Cost per Click) | $3.50 – $5.25 | Cost to generate user clicks on ads |
| CPL (Cost per Lead) | $30 – $45 | Cost to acquire qualified leads |
| CAC (Customer Acquisition Cost) | $120 – $180 | Total cost to onboard a new customer |
| LTV (Customer Lifetime Value) | $950 – $1,400 | Estimated revenue per customer over time |
A strong LTV/CAC ratio (≥5:1) indicates scalable profit margins, with FinanceWorld.io outperforming industry averages by streamlining customer engagement and retention through advanced automation, thereby ensuring lower CAC and higher LTV.

Risks, Compliance & Ethics in Robo-Advisory Services (YMYL, Regulatory Notes)
Given the financial and legal stakes in automated investment management, the following must be prioritized:
- Transparency: Clear disclosure of algorithm logic and potential risks to investors.
- Data Security: Adherence to top-tier cybersecurity standards to protect sensitive financial data.
- Fairness & Bias Mitigation: Constant evaluation to ensure model neutrality and avoid discriminatory outcomes.
- Regulatory Compliance: Align with SEC guidelines (Source: SEC.gov, 2025) and regional financial authorities.
- Investor Education: Provide tools and guidance to ensure users understand the implications of automated decisions.
